Remove -e (editable) flag from dh-python-irods-utils pip install [DHD… …O-448] From Luis: With the 'editable' flag (-e) passed, pip downloads the package in the current working directory and then proceeds to link to it from the system directories. And, if the current working directory happens to be /tmp for example, or a home directory of a different local user, it would not be possible to trust that the package will always be available in the system. Without -e, the package is copied onto the system directories (like: /usr/local/lib/pythonVERSION/dist-packages ..)
